Planners can create and edit receipts for invoices that relate to their own projects. Accounting staff can also create internal ToDo’s to give planners access to receipts.
Receipts may be created to pay incoming invoice from suppliers or to reimburse employees. They are created in the same way an invoice or quote is written, except the items are for outgoing payments not fees to clients.
All attachments added to a receipt must be in PDF format.
Receipts created within Project Documents
Planners can also create receipts directly within a project under the project documents container.
SquidWeb’s mailbox is an integrated email system that allows for the creation and processing of mail for public or private mailboxes – an address can be created for individual team members or company departments.
As well as being a fully functional email client- allowing users to read, filter, reply, forward and create emails – Mailbox allows users to assign an email to other destination within in SquidWeb:
An email can be assigned to a specific category such as ‘Projects’, ‘Invoices’ or ‘Receipts’. Once a mail is assigned to ‘Projects’ for example, it may then be attached to an existing project or a new project can be created directly from the mailbox page:
To create a project directly from the mailbox page, right click the email in the email list or its attachment, the email must have the status ‘assigned’ or ‘received’.
Emails and their attachments will be accessible from their assigned destination.
Mail- Appointments enable to send a new email or replying to an existing email chain, with the option of adding a Jitsi meeting appointment which will be automatically added to the calendar authorized via Squid, which is in most cases Google Calendar.
Show email history can be used to quickly identify the history and all statuses connected to an email chain. It can be seen under the specific email and on the right hand side Email history container:
Draft emails can also be created to prevent email lose. If SquidWeb is accidentally closed, or refreshed, for any reason while an email is being written, a draft email will be created to store the email. Saving the content of the mail to be sent later. Once created draft emails can be accessed by selecting the number in the email list container header. Clicking on this button will filter the email list to show only mail with the status “Draft”:

A Google doc can be uploaded to company settings with variables in place of interchangeable information and used as a template for reoccurring documents.
For example, a staff contract can be created in Google docs with variables in place of the employees name, contract details and starting date. The link to the document can then be added to SquidWeb so when a new contract is created the document can be generated with all the relevant information in place.

The Planning calendar provides a daily break down of all project crews working over a 7 day period. The week is organized into columns, one for each day of the week. The columns are then further organized into crew containers, ordered chronologically with the earliest project crew at the top.
Each crew container displays all the details of a single project crew as well as how many of the crew members are booked, requested or missing. All containers are linked to the project they represent, clicking on a crew container header or crew member will open that project directly.
